Shelvey In A No.10 Role: 4-2-3-1 Newcastle United Lineup vs Manchester United

The season has been a tough one so far for Newcastle United and things could get tougher this weekend when they take on Manchester United away from home. The Magpies were beaten comfortably by Leicester City in their last outing, and it was a worrying sign for Rafa Benitez as his team just haven’t mustered enough quality to win a game.

Newcastle have picked up just two points from their seven games so far, and their form has been pretty dire. Although Manchester United themselves have suffered from indifferent form, they have enough quality to beat Benitez’s side.

Jose Mourinho vs Rafa Benitez fixtures used to have a lot of talking points a few years ago when they tussled in the Champions League, and the fans will expect the same this weekend too. The two sides are struggling, and there is pressure on the managers, so this is a game neither will want to lose.

Newcastle United Team News

The trio of Paul Dummett, Salomon Rondon and Federico Fernandez are slight doubts. Benitez will have to take a late call on their fitness before the fixture on Sunday. They are expected to be fit in time, though.

Predicted Newcastle United Lineup

Defence

Martin Dubravka has been pretty inconsistent in goal this season and the custodian needs to become a bit more assertive, like last season. It was Kenedy who featured at left-back last time, and if Dummett isn’t fit, the Brazilian could once again take that position. However, there is a good chance the latter will be fit for the tie.

DeAndre Yedlin will keep his place on the right and his pace on the break will be vital against Mourinho’s side who could see more of the ball. Jamaal Lascelles and Ciaran Clark average at least one interception and a tackle per game and should start as the two centre-halves.

Midfield

Mo Diame averages four tackles a game and has been a critical figure in front of the defence. Against the likes of Lukaku and Pogba, he could be a key player, and we expect him to keep his place. Isaac Hayden hasn’t had too much game time this season having made one start and one appearance of the bench. He could offer the extra layer of cover to the defence and should start alongside Diame.

Ayoze Perez has been woeful in the number 10 role and needs to be dropped. Maybe it’s time to play Shelvey in that role as his passing is pretty good.

Attack

Matt Ritchie should start on the right. He has managed just one assist so far this season and needs to step up in the coming weeks. If Dummett makes it in time, Kenedy could feature on the left wing else we could see Atsu getting his second start of the season. Joselu could lead the line if Rondon doesn’t make it back in time.


Joselu

Kenedy – Shelvey – Ritchie

Hayden – Diame

Dummett – Clark – Lascelles – Yedlin

Dubravka
